trailer wiring adapter 960/850 1997

I have a 1997 960 that I have been trying to set up to pull a cargo trailer. I bought the $160 dollar Volvo wiring harness that adapts the OEM wiring to North American standard, and installed it. So I now have a 7 pin connector at the rear of the car, that is supposed to be for North America. Unfortunately I have been unable to find an adapter anywhere that will allow me to hook up a flat 4 pin standard trailer connector (Uhaul type) to this 7 pin terminal. The Volvo 7 pin terminal has 7 round (not spade) female contacts. The only adapters I have found are female, and obviously I need a male adapter (such that one end of the adapter would be 7 male posts and the other end a flat 4 pin). Can anyone help?
